Add PersistentArrayMapSeq for efficient traversal of PAM
Browse files Browse the repository at this point in the history
keys/vals. Add KeqSeq and ValSeq for efficient traversal of map key /
vals without incurring overhead of lazy sequences. change zipmap to
use transients.

change benchmark script to use :output-wrapper true.

zipmap on V8 for a small PAM (3 KVs) is now under 2.5X of the
JVM. Include the benchmark
